OK i have a new comp..I moved over my halflife folder containing all the TFC files and mods I had DLed onto this new harddrive but being the dumb@$$ I am I forgot to move over the TFC.exe and cant locate an .exe in the files i moved..so I tried to install TFC on the comp but it gives me an error during setup..."wrong language for your version of halflife" WTF does that mean?! Is it simply that i need to install halflife before I try to install the tfc mod???? help I wanna play!!!!! |

This probably is not be the most effective way, but I think it's a surefire way.
- Delete the team fortress classic directory in your Steam directory.
- Start up Steam and have it DL TFC from scratch. (it should automatically install half-life if you need it)
- Once it finishes, copy over all of your custom stuff. |

copy/cut your /steamapps/[emailaddy]/whatever//tfc folder to somewhere else. do verify steamcache on your tfc game. do install on it and it should regenerate most of it from the steamcache ".gcf" file.
move your tfc folder bak into steamapps/whatever/whatever/ |
